A little HVAC knowledge goes a long way.

What is an HVAC load calculation?

It estimates how much heat a home gains in summer and loses in winter. The answer is expressed in BTU per hour. Climate, windows, insulation, air leaks and ducts all affect it.

Is this a Manual J calculation?

No. This tool is a preliminary component-based estimate. It is not ACCA-approved software and does not produce a Manual J report. A professional calculation uses detailed measurements and construction information.

Before selecting equipment, have a qualified contractor verify the load and select equipment using its actual performance at local conditions.

What does a “ton” of cooling mean?

One ton of cooling equals 12,000 BTU per hour. It describes cooling capacity, not the weight of the unit. A home's equivalent cooling load does not automatically identify the unit you should purchase.

What if my home has two AC systems?

This calculator estimates the whole home. Don't divide the answer evenly between your systems: upstairs and downstairs can have very different loads. Each system needs a calculation for the space it serves.

Where do the location and climate values come from?

Postal locations come from GeoNames, licensed under CC BY 4.0. County temperature limits come from the ENERGY STAR reference guide (2019 edition, revised April 2021).

County limits can span multiple weather stations and elevations. They are not necessarily the correct design temperatures for your property. This preview uses them to demonstrate location-aware calculations; station-level verification is required before launch. Moisture profiles and home defaults are modeling assumptions, not measured data or official IECC climate zones.
